Battlestar Galactica: Razor


I saw Battlestar Galactica: Razor last night. It was a two-hour episode that shows what happened to the Battlestar Pegasus before it encountered the Galactica. The episode was well done, answered a few open questions in the storyline that had been alluded to but never answered, and raised many more. The show also introduced the new character of Kendra Shaw, played by Stephanie Chaves-Jacobsen. Razor was just enough to keep anticipation high for the show to start again in March.
